Postgraduate taught courses in Computer Science
The School offers a wide range of MSc programmes on cutting-edge computer science and interdisciplinary topics. For information on eligibility, programme duration, funding, content and how to apply, please follow the links below. Applications are made centrally through the University admissions system.
The MSc programmes currently offered are:
- Computer Science (MSc)
- Artificial Intelligence (MSc)
- Computing and Information Technology (MSc)
- Data-Intensive Analysis (MSc)
- Human Computer Interaction (MSc)
- Information Technology (MSc)
- Information Technology with Management (MSc)
- Software Engineering (MSc)
- Digital Health (MSc) - provided through the Graduate School
See the University of St Andrews Postgraduate Prospectus for further details on life and postgraduate study in St Andrews.